summaryrefslogtreecommitdiff
path: root/libavformat
diff options
context:
space:
mode:
authorAnton Khirnov <anton@khirnov.net>2011-03-06 18:04:49 +0100
committerRonald S. Bultje <rsbultje@gmail.com>2011-03-07 12:25:36 -0500
commite8bb2e24398ec838d9e49cf115b7e132609a9fb7 (patch)
treec10594ceec9148eab34ae0c6816418d7f0602f83 /libavformat
parent2790d7a9ffbd51f33e5367a31ace5c44c30401a1 (diff)
avio: deprecate url_fget_max_packet_size
AVIOContext.max_packet_size should be used directly instead.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
Diffstat (limited to 'libavformat')
-rw-r--r--libavformat/avio.h11
-rw-r--r--libavformat/aviobuf.c2
-rw-r--r--libavformat/rtpenc.c2
3 files changed, 6 insertions, 9 deletions
diff --git a/libavformat/avio.h b/libavformat/avio.h
index 6da0cfa1bb..09777a3615 100644
--- a/libavformat/avio.h
+++ b/libavformat/avio.h
@@ -633,15 +633,12 @@ int avio_open(AVIOContext **s, const char *url, int flags);
int avio_close(AVIOContext *s);
URLContext *url_fileno(AVIOContext *s);
+#if FF_API_OLD_AVIO
/**
- * Return the maximum packet size associated to packetized buffered file
- * handle. If the file is not packetized (stream like http or file on
- * disk), then 0 is returned.
- *
- * @param s buffered file handle
- * @return maximum packet size in bytes
+ * @deprecated use AVIOContext.max_packet_size directly.
*/
-int url_fget_max_packet_size(AVIOContext *s);
+attribute_deprecated int url_fget_max_packet_size(AVIOContext *s);
+#endif
int url_open_buf(AVIOContext **s, uint8_t *buf, int buf_size, int flags);
diff --git a/libavformat/aviobuf.c b/libavformat/aviobuf.c
index aebdd7211a..6592e9acd6 100644
--- a/libavformat/aviobuf.c
+++ b/libavformat/aviobuf.c
@@ -942,12 +942,12 @@ char *url_fgets(AVIOContext *s, char *buf, int buf_size)
*q = '\0';
return buf;
}
-#endif
int url_fget_max_packet_size(AVIOContext *s)
{
return s->max_packet_size;
}
+#endif
int av_url_read_fpause(AVIOContext *s, int pause)
{
diff --git a/libavformat/rtpenc.c b/libavformat/rtpenc.c
index b32a9a4041..6c49d34c31 100644
--- a/libavformat/rtpenc.c
+++ b/libavformat/rtpenc.c
@@ -93,7 +93,7 @@ static int rtp_write_header(AVFormatContext *s1)
s->first_rtcp_ntp_time = (s1->start_time_realtime / 1000) * 1000 +
NTP_OFFSET_US;
- max_packet_size = url_fget_max_packet_size(s1->pb);
+ max_packet_size = s1->pb->max_packet_size;
if (max_packet_size <= 12)
return AVERROR(EIO);
s->buf = av_malloc(max_packet_size);